
L-Fucose
L-Fucose is a type of sugar found naturally in various plants, animals, and bacteria. It plays an important role in the body, particularly in forming complex molecules on cell surfaces that help cells communicate, recognize each other, and function properly. Fucose is also involved in immune responses and the development of tissues. Unlike common sugars like glucose, L-fucose is a specialized sugar that contributes to the structure and signaling processes within the body, making it essential for maintaining healthy biological functions.
